*{margin: 0;padding: 0;box-sizing: border-box;outline: 0;-webkit-tap-highlight-color: transparent;}
html,body{width:100%;height: 100%;}
body,input,a{font-family: 'Noto Sans KR', 'Noto Sans', 'Batang', 'Malgun Gothic', -apple-system, BlinkMacSystemFont, Roboto, Arial, "Microsoft YaHei", "Microsoft JhengHei", sans-serif;}
body,input,a{font-family:"Microsoft YaHei",\5b8b\4f53,Arial, Helvetica, sans-serif;}
h1,h2,h3,h4,h5,h6{font-size:100%;font-weight:normal;}
area{outline:none;}
img{border:0;}
input{border: none;}
ol,ul,li{list-style:none;}
a{text-decoration:none;outline:none;border:none;}
.fl{float: left;}
.fr{float: right;}
.clear:after{content: "";display: block;clear: both;}
.clear{zoom: 1;}
.bgs100{background-repeat: no-repeat;-webkit-background-size: 100% 100%;background-size: 100% 100%;}
.scrollbar{
	padding-right: 5px;
}
.scrollbar::-webkit-scrollbar{ width:5px; height:5px; background-color:transparent; border-radius: 5px; -webkit-border-radius: 5px; -moz-border-radius: 5px; -ms-border-radius: 5px; -o-border-radius: 5px; }
.scrollbar::-webkit-scrollbar-track{background-color: transparent;}
.scrollbar::-webkit-scrollbar-thumb{ border-radius:2px; background-color:#643492; -webkit-border-radius:5px; -moz-border-radius:5px; -ms-border-radius:5px; -o-border-radius:5px; } 
html,body {
	position: relative;
    width: 1920px;
    margin: 0 auto;
}
/* footer */
.foot{
	position: absolute;
	bottom: 0;
	left: 0;
	width: 100%;
	height: 256px;
	padding-top: 152px;
	background: url(https://media.sugarfungame.com/acadiam/home/2023/0510/img/footer/bg.png) center no-repeat;
}
.foot_main{
	position: relative;
	width: 1200px;
	height: 100%;
	padding: 0 60px;
	margin: 0 auto;
}
.foot_main .logo{
	float: left;
	width: 414px;
	height: 88px;
	background: url(https://media.sugarfungame.com/acadiam/home/2023/0510/img/footer/logo.png) no-repeat;
}
.foot_main .limit_info{
	line-height: 28px;
	color: #818181;
	font-size: 14px;
	margin-top: 24px;
}
.foot_main .limit_info .link_wrap{
	text-align: right;
}
.foot_main .limit_info .link_wrap a{
	position: relative;
	display: inline-block;
	color: #818181;
	padding: 0 8px;
}
.foot_main .limit_info .link_wrap a:first-child:before{
	content: '';
	position: absolute;
	top: 10px;
	right: -1px ;
	width: 1px;
	height: 9px;
	background: #818181;
}
/* .rightsidebar{
	position: fixed;
	top: 50%;
	right: 0;
	z-index: 1;
	transform: translateY(-50%);
	width: 70px;
	height: 386px;
	background: url(https://media.sugarfungame.com/acadiam/home/2023/0510/img/sidebar/top.png) no-repeat;
}
.rightsidebar .link{
	height: 344px;
	padding-top: 39px;
}
.rightsidebar .link a{
	display: block;
	width: 40px;
    height: 40px;
	background-repeat: no-repeat;
	background-position: center center;
	-webkit-background-size: 100% 100%;
	background-size: 100% 100%;
	margin: 0 auto 30px;
	transition:background-image 500ms;
}
.rightsidebar .link .facebook{
	width: 30px;
	height: 30px;
	background-image: url(https://media.sugarfungame.com/acadiam/home/2023/0510/img/sidebar/facebook_gray.png);
}
.rightsidebar .link .instagram{
	width: 29px;
	height: 28px;
	background-image: url(https://media.sugarfungame.com/acadiam/home/2023/0510/img/sidebar/Instagram_gray.png);
}
.rightsidebar .link .naver{
	width: 28px;
	height: 29px;
	background-image: url(https://media.sugarfungame.com/acadiam/home/2023/0510/img/sidebar/naver_gray.png);
}
.rightsidebar .link .cafe{
	width: 29px;
	height: 28px;
	background-image: url(https://media.sugarfungame.com/acadiam/home/2023/0510/img/sidebar/cafe_gray.png);
}
.rightsidebar .link .youtube{
	width: 34px;
	height: 23px;
	background-image: url(https://media.sugarfungame.com/acadiam/home/2023/0510/img/sidebar/youtube_gray.png);
}
.rightsidebar .link .facebook:hover{
	background-image: url(https://media.sugarfungame.com/acadiam/home/2023/0510/img/sidebar/facebook.png);
}
.rightsidebar .link .instagram:hover{
	background-image: url(https://media.sugarfungame.com/acadiam/home/2023/0510/img/sidebar/Instagram.png);
}
.rightsidebar .link .naver:hover{
	background-image: url(https://media.sugarfungame.com/acadiam/home/2023/0510/img/sidebar/naver.png);
}
.rightsidebar .link .cafe:hover{
	background-image: url(https://media.sugarfungame.com/acadiam/home/2023/0510/img/sidebar/cafe.png);
}
.rightsidebar .link .youtube:hover{
	background-image: url(https://media.sugarfungame.com/acadiam/home/2023/0510/img/sidebar/youtube.png);
}
.rightsidebar .gotop{
	position: absolute;
	bottom: 0;
	left: 0;
	width: 100%;
	height: 42px;
} */

/* rightsidebar */
.rightsidebar{
	position: fixed;
	top: 503px;
	right: 0;
	z-index: 1;
	width: 159px;
	height: 316px;
	background: url(https://media.sugarfungame.com/acadiam/home/2023/0712/rightside.png) no-repeat;
}
.rightsidebar .link{
	height: 116px;
	padding-top: 1px;
}
.rightsidebar .link a{
	float: left;
	height: 60px;
	background-repeat: no-repeat;
	background-position: center center;
}
.rightsidebar .link .facebook{
	width: 33.33%;
	background-image: url(https://media.sugarfungame.com/acadiam/home/2023/0510/img/sidebar/facebook.png);
}
.rightsidebar .link .instagram{
	width: 33.33%;
	background-image: url(https://media.sugarfungame.com/acadiam/home/2023/0510/img/sidebar/Instagram.png);
}
.rightsidebar .link .naver{
	width: 33.33%;
	background-image: url(https://media.sugarfungame.com/acadiam/home/2023/0510/img/sidebar/naver.png);
}
.rightsidebar .link .cafe{
	width: 50%;
	height: 54px;
	background-image: url(https://media.sugarfungame.com/acadiam/home/2023/0510/img/sidebar/cafe.png);
}
.rightsidebar .link .youtube{
	width: 50%;
	height: 54px;
	background-image: url(https://media.sugarfungame.com/acadiam/home/2023/0510/img/sidebar/youtube.png);
}
.rightsidebar .appstore{
	display: block;
	width: 126px;
	height: 40px;
	background: url(https://media.sugarfungame.com/acadiam/home/2023/0712/rightside_appstore.png) no-repeat;
	margin: 13px auto 0;
}
.rightsidebar .googleplay{
	display: block;
	width: 126px;
	height: 37px;
	background: url(https://media.sugarfungame.com/acadiam/home/2023/0712/rightside_googleplay.png) no-repeat;
	margin: 9px auto 0;
}
.rightsidebar .pcdown{
	display: block;
	width: 127px;
	height: 38px;
	background: url(https://media.sugarfungame.com/acadiam/home/2023/0712/rightside_pcdown.png) no-repeat;
	margin: 9px auto 0;
}
.rightsidebar .gotop{
	position: absolute;
	bottom: 0;
	left: 0;
	width: 100%;
	height: 42px;
}

